Moscow is a dynamic 10-million capital of the 21st century driven by energy and passion for sports. Moscow enjoys constitutional status as the Federal capital and an autonomous subject of the Russian Federation. The city has its own charter, budget, executive authorities represented by the Mayor and the Government, and legislative body — the Moscow City Duma.
Moscow is the economic engine of Russia, accounting for 1/3 of the country’s total budget, yet occupying less than 1% of its territory. The city is responsible for 30% of the country’s retail trade and 15% of the GDP. In 2005, the volume of foreign investment in Moscow reached an impressive total of $25.2 billion, which is 47% of the aggregate foreign investment in Russia.
Moscow is a city where people of diverse ethnic and cultural origins have been living in peace and harmony for centuries – an historical crossroads of cultures where East meets West. Moscow is home to over 130 nationalities. |
